Free Crochet Pattern
Tea Wrap

Lion Brand® Vanna's Choice®
Pattern #: 81085AD

SKILL LEVEL:  Intermediate

SIZE: One Size
18 x 55 in. (45.5 x 139.5 cm)

Tea Wrap

Lion Brand® Vanna's Choice®

GAUGE:

8 sts + 4 rows = 4 in. (10 cm) in dc. BE SURE TO CHECK YOUR GAUGE. When you match the gauge in a pattern, your project will be the size specified in the pattern and the materials specified in the pattern will be sufficient. If it takes you fewer stitches and rows to make a 4 in. [10 cm] square, try using a smaller size hook or needles; if more stitches and rows, try a larger size hook or needles.

STITCH EXPLANATION:

Shell Work 5 dc in indicated st.

Half-shell Work 3 dc in indicated st.


WRAP
Ch 3; join with sl st in first ch to form a ring.
Row 1: Ch 3 (does not count as a st), work 9 dc in ring; do not join.
Row 2: Ch 3, turn, shell in first dc, (sk next dc, sc in next dc, sk next dc, shell in next dc) twice – 3 shells.
Row 3: Ch 3, turn, shell in first dc, sk next dc, (sc in next dc, sk next 2 dc, shell in next sc, sk next 2 dc) twice, sc in next dc, sk next dc, shell in last dc – 4 shells.
Row 4: Ch 3, turn, half-shell in first dc, sk next dc, sc in next dc, *sk next 2 dc, shell in next sc, sk next 2 dc, sc in next dc; rep from * across to last 2 dc, sk next dc, half-shell in last dc – 3 shells and 2 half-shells.
Row 5: Ch 3, turn, dc in each st across – 25 dc.
Row 6: Ch 3, turn, shell in first dc, *sk next dc, sc in next dc, sk next dc, shell in next dc; rep from * across – 7 shells.
Row 7: Rep Row 4 – 6 shells and 2 half-shells.
Row 8: Ch 1, turn, sc in first dc, *sk next 2 dc, shell in next sc, sk next 2 dc, sc in next dc; rep from * across – 7 shells.
Row 9: Ch 3, turn, shell in first sc, *sk next 2 dc, sc in next dc, sk next 2 dc, shell in next sc; rep from * across – 8 shells.
Rows 10–21: Rep Rows 4–9 twice – 23 shells.
Rows 22 and 23: Rep Rows 4 and 5 – 139 dc.
Fasten off.

FINISHING
Edging

From right side, join yarn with sl st anywhere along outside edge of Wrap.
Round 1: Working in sts and ends of rows around all edges of Wrap, work (sc in next st, dc in next 2 sts, tr in next 2 sts, dc in next 2 sts) evenly spaced around. Fasten off. Weave in ends.


 
ABBREVIATIONS / REFERENCES
Click for explanation and illustration
ch(s) = chain(s) dc = double crochet
rep = repeat(s)(ing) sc = single crochet
sk = skip sl st = slip stitch
st(s) = stitch(es) tr = treble (triple) crochet

Tea Wrap Reviewed by Susan Toal on 2009-11-04 *****
I loved making this wrap. I have made 2 so far and plan on making more. The Vanna yarn is so soft and washed beautifully. The only change I made was to keep going and make it larger as the wrap is much smaller than the picture shows. But that was not a problem. Still used 3 skeins. Enjoy!
